9. Eat a Skin-Friendly Diet: The Path to Radiant, Youthful Skin

The saying “you are what you eat” holds true when it comes to skin health. A well-balanced, nutrient-dense diet can have a significant impact on the appearance and overall health of your skin.
To support a youthful complexion, consider incorporating these skin-friendly foods into your diet:
Omega-3 fatty acids
Found in foods like salmon, walnuts, and flaxseeds, omega-3 fatty acids help maintain your skin’s elasticity and reduce inflammation.
Vitamin C
This essential nutrient, found in fruits and vegetables like oranges, strawberries, and bell peppers, promotes collagen production and protects against free radical damage.
Vitamin A
Found in foods like sweet potatoes, carrots, and spinach, vitamin A supports cell turnover and can help reduce the appearance of fine lines and wrinkles.
Zinc
This mineral, found in foods like oysters, beef, and pumpkin seeds, is essential for skin repair and can help prevent breakouts. (9)
